In 1990, the company acquired the assets of U.S. Shelter Corp, which managed 55,000 apartments. After the acquisition, Insignia owned or operated about $1.5 billion in real estate assets in 32 states. [5] In October 1993, the company became a public company via an initial public offering led by Lehman Brothers. [6]
